Sada je: 28 srp 2021, 15:13.
Linux, poslužitelj, mreže i sigurnost

Moderator/ica: Moderatori/ce

Problematika ukratko:
Do sada sam imao jedno računalo u garaži sa nekoliko virtualki na koje sam se mogao spajati dok nisam doma i raditi što je već bilo potrebno.
S obzirom da više nemam garažu na raspolaganju, morao sam računalo prebaciti u stan i sad se javlja problem što računalo buči.
Većina servisa mi više nije potrebna ali bi htio zadržati mogućnost remote spajanja pa sam razmišljao o tome da si na media center (u dnevnoj sobi) instaliram SUSE i da se na njega spajam. No s obzirom da će netko (a ja neću uvijek znati kada) nešto gledati na media centru (xbmc), htio bi se moć spojiti na stroj tako da mi se otvori drugi session.

Kao moguće rješenje, mislio sam koristiti vncserver, no kada ga pokrenem kao user, ne mogu upaliti gnome (a ne mislim raditi kao root)
Uz to, ne mogu ga niti pokrenuti automatski.

Ono što zapravo trebam je varijanta (ne mora nužno biti VNC) da se mogu spojiti remotely na to računalo (gdje je SUSE) i da mi se otvori novi session kako ne bi smetao korisnika koji nešto radi na konzoli.

Dakle, funkcionalnost kakvu ima terminal server.
Postovi: 11
Postovi: 11
Pridružen/a: 21 svi 2013, 07:25
Podijelio/la zahvalu: 0 puta
Primio/la zahvalu: 0 puta
Spol: M
OS: SUSE
http://www.ltsp.org/
...."Have you mooed today?"...
..It’s that time of the decade: I’m reinstalling Debian..
Avatar
Postovi: 5677
Postovi: 5677
Pridružen/a: 28 vel 2009, 16:36
Podijelio/la zahvalu: 1 puta
Primio/la zahvalu: 41 puta
To nije to što se traži.
Ovo je korisno kada imaš gomilu klijenata bez OS-a pa preko tftp-a pokupiš image.

Tražim nešto na što se spaja sa klijentom sa računala na kojem već postoji os.
Postovi: 11
Postovi: 11
Pridružen/a: 21 svi 2013, 07:25
Podijelio/la zahvalu: 0 puta
Primio/la zahvalu: 0 puta
Spol: M
OS: SUSE
Koliko kužim ti samo želiš ssh pristup? Pa instaliraj ssh server i to je to.
Es gibt keinen Gott, kein Universum, keine menschliche Rasse, kein irdisches Leben, keinen Himmel, keine Hölle. Es ist alles ein Traum - ein grotesker und dummer Traum. Nichts existiert außer dir. Und du bist nur ein Gedanke - ein vagabundierender Gedanke, ein nutzloser Gedanke, ein heimatloser Gedanke, der verloren in der leeren Ewigkeit wandelt!
Avatar
Moderator
Postovi: 10181
Moderator
Postovi: 10181
Pridružen/a: 07 pro 2007, 18:07
Podijelio/la zahvalu: 175 puta
Primio/la zahvalu: 295 puta
Spol: Y
OS: utuntu 19.10
Trebam cijeli GUI.

Kada se spojiš na windows terminal server sa RDP klijentom, kreira se novi session i imaš svoj desktop u tom sessionu, dok administrator može normalno raditi za konzolom.
To ja želim postići:
da se ja mogu spojiti na računalo i odraditi što mi treba na svom desktopu, a da istovremeno ne smetam onoga tko koristi multimedijalne značajke na konzoli (dakle onoga tko je fizički za računalom)
Postovi: 11
Postovi: 11
Pridružen/a: 21 svi 2013, 07:25
Podijelio/la zahvalu: 0 puta
Primio/la zahvalu: 0 puta
Spol: M
OS: SUSE
pa dobiješ novi session sa "ssh bla@bla.bla -X" ... pa onda start-kde ili što već imaš od gui-a, naravno prije toga si središ server da ti podržava X11 forwarding
Postovi: 23
Postovi: 23
Pridružen/a: 30 kol 2012, 14:31
Lokacija: Zagreb
Podijelio/la zahvalu: 1 puta
Primio/la zahvalu: 4 puta
Spol: M
OS: Fedora 31
taj X11 forwarding...pojasni malo, pliz ;)
Avatar
Postovi: 8887
Postovi: 8887
Pridružen/a: 28 lip 2009, 22:49
Podijelio/la zahvalu: 207 puta
Primio/la zahvalu: 243 puta
Spol: M
OS: Slackware
Može se i preko ssh -X username@ip-adresa ili možeš pogledati ovo: http://antoine.ginies.free.fr/xnest/
Es gibt keinen Gott, kein Universum, keine menschliche Rasse, kein irdisches Leben, keinen Himmel, keine Hölle. Es ist alles ein Traum - ein grotesker und dummer Traum. Nichts existiert außer dir. Und du bist nur ein Gedanke - ein vagabundierender Gedanke, ein nutzloser Gedanke, ein heimatloser Gedanke, der verloren in der leeren Ewigkeit wandelt!
Avatar
Moderator
Postovi: 10181
Moderator
Postovi: 10181
Pridružen/a: 07 pro 2007, 18:07
Podijelio/la zahvalu: 175 puta
Primio/la zahvalu: 295 puta
Spol: Y
OS: utuntu 19.10
Shicy je napisao/la:taj X11 forwarding...pojasni malo, pliz ;)


Osnovno, fali još nešto finijeg podešavanja, ali ovo bi trebalo raditi:

na serveru u /etc/ssh/sshd_config trebaš ovo:
Kod: Označi sve
X11Forwarding yes


ako trebaš za sve korisnike u /etc/ssh/ssh_config ili ako je samo za određenog korisnika onda u $HOME/.ssh/config trebaš ovo:
Kod: Označi sve
ForwardAgent yes
ForwardX11 yes
ForwardX11Trusted yes


Također moraš imati instaliran xauth
to provjeriš ovako:
Kod: Označi sve
which xauth


restartaš sshd servis:
Kod: Označi sve
/etc/init.d/sshd restart

i to je to....

prilikom spajanja moraš na ssh dodati -X (veliko X) i startaš bilo koju gui aplikaciju ili cijeli session ... ako si na sporoj vezi dodaš -C ... a ako je gore ForwardX11Trusted yes možeš umjesto -X staviti -Y (nešto brže ali potencijalni sigurnosni rizik).....
Postovi: 23
Postovi: 23
Pridružen/a: 30 kol 2012, 14:31
Lokacija: Zagreb
Podijelio/la zahvalu: 1 puta
Primio/la zahvalu: 4 puta
Spol: M
OS: Fedora 31
probao sam iz zafrkancije samo sa ssh -X na bratov komp, logira me u konzolu i startam KDE sa "startkde" i radi :)
jako zanimljiva stvar ;)
hvala @kmihalj i @shrike na savjetima ;)
Avatar
Postovi: 8887
Postovi: 8887
Pridružen/a: 28 lip 2009, 22:49
Podijelio/la zahvalu: 207 puta
Primio/la zahvalu: 243 puta
Spol: M
OS: Slackware

Na mreži
Trenutno korisnika/ca: / i 1 gost.